MAYORS REPORT:
Mayor Pro Tem Latta read a letter
of resignation signed by Daymond
Gaddy. In the letter Gaddy resigned
as Police Chief to be effective
September 3,1981.
Latta also gave a status report on
the Communications System which
should be installed within the next
couple of weeks.
Resolution 80-22 was renewed which CITY
continued the services of Dr. Carlton HEALTH
D. Pittard as the cities Health OFFICER
Officer for another year, to expire
September, 1982.

Phil Jenkins, with Davis and Associates
representing Texas Municipal Power
Agency, made a presentation to Counci
concerning the installation in the
City of Southlake, a Micro-Wave
path which will transmit between
Arlington and Denton.

Amoung the facts that were presented
before the vote was taken was a lette
dated September 8,1981, from the Stat
Highway Department, also a factor
in the decision was a report of the
history of traffic accidents which ha e
occurred in the general area of the
requested access.
